Bacon Roasted Broccoli
- 2 cups broccoli florets
- 2 teaspoons olive oil
- 1/4 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/8 teaspoon salt
- 1/8 teaspoon black pepper
- 3 strips bacon
- Preheat the oven to 375u0b0 F.
- Line a large ba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Cut the broccoli into 1" florets and place in a large mixing bowl. Drizzle with olive oil and season with salt, garlic powder, and black pepper, to taste.
- Dice the bacon into 1/4" pieces and place in a large skillet.
- Set the skillet over medium high heat. Fry the bacon, stirring frequently with a rubber spatula, just until it begins to render some fat, about 2-3 minute. The bacon should still be very undercooked. Transfer the bacon and fat to the bowl of broccoli.
- Toss the broccoli and bacon until the oil is evenly distributed. Transfer to the parchment lined baking sheet.
- Transfer the baking sheet to the middle rack of the preheated oven.
- Roast the broccoli and bacon for 15 minutes. Open the oven and stir with a rubber spatula. Continue roasting for 10-15 minutes longer, until the broccoli is tender and slightly charred, and the bacon is browned and crisp.
- Remove the baking sheet from the oven, and serve immediately.
